BPD charges teen with Sonic armed robbery

May 6, 2014
 
   The young man Jackson Police say is responsible for robbing two Sonic carhops in Jackson is also the person Brownsville Police believe held up a Sonic server in Brownsville. The armed robbery occurred Monday night, April 28, a little before 9.  A Sonic carhop in Jackson was robbed about 5pm the same day and another in Jackson a few days before.
 
   Police were aided by security video and descriptions from the victims in identifying the 16-year-old male suspect.  He wore no mask and had a distinctive hairstyle. Police in Jackson arrested the teenager last weekend and Brownsville Police added charges yesterday.
 
   Police in Brownsville say the boy will be charged with aggravated robbery.  He is being held in a juvenile detention facility in Madison County.  Prosecutors in Jackson say they will ask that the juvenile be tried as an adult.  He threatened the clerks with a handgun.
